Wait. What?Alisha Thomas is the owner of Wait. What. Consulting, fashion brand Ruby Asata, and new mom to a baby boy. She is the brain behind the books and hands behind the fashions. She has a formal degree in art and design and an informal degree in small creative business, which she gained while heading up finance, operations, and logistics for a successful gift company that went on to sell in Target, Walmart, and Bed Bath and Beyond. So how did she go from fashion to finance? At what moment in life did she get slapped in the face by accounting, causing her to take a left turn down the Path of Least Expectance?In this episode we talk about everything from how weird businesses have a greater chance for success, to how you should run your business like you will get hit by a bus tomorrow (thanks Janet).
